The dramatic conclusion of the Trial of Tina Peters occurred Monday evening. Here are the verdicts (V) and sentencing guidelines (SG) for each count:

(1) Attempt to influence public servant Jesse Romero (F4)

V: GUILTY

SG: 2 to 6 years prison (presumptive), 3yr mandatory parole; $2,000.00 to $500,000.00


(2) Attempt to influence public servant David Underwood (F4)

V: GUILTY

SG: 2 to 6 years prison (presumptive), 3yr mandatory parole; $2,000.00 to $500,000.00


(3) Conspiracy to commit criminal impersonation (F6)

V: NOT GUILTY

SG: N/A - Acquitted


(4) Attempt to influence public servant Danny Casias (F4)

V: GUILTY

SG: 2 to 6 years prison (presumptive), 3yr mandatory parole; $2,000.00 to $500,000.00


(5) Criminal impersonation (F6)

V: NOT GUILTY

SG: N/A - Acquitted


(6) Conspiracy to commit criminal impersonation (F6)

V: GUILTY

SG: 12 to 18 months prison (presumptive); 1yr mandatory parole; $1,000 to $100,000.


(7) Identity Theft (F4)

V: NOT GUILTY

SG: N/A - Acquitted


(8) Official misconduct (M2)

V: GUILTY

SG: 120 days in jail and/or a fine of up to $750


(9) Violation of duty (M)

V: GUILTY

SG: 364 days in jail and/or a fine of up to $1,000


(10) Failure to comply with Requirements of the Secretary of State (M)

V: GUILTY

SG: 364 days in jail and/or a fine of up to $1,000


Peters’ sentencing is scheduled for October 3, 2024 at 9:30AM (Mountain)
